Gilles Simon of France bags the Maharashtra Open Tennis Title

In Tennis, Gilles Simon has lifted the Maharashtra Open, formerly known as the Chennai Open, India's only ATP World Tour event. The unseeded Frenchman stunned second seed Kevin Anderson of South Africa in straight sets 7-6, 6-2, in the summit clash played at the Balewadi Sports Complex in Pune yesterday. Simon is ranked 89th in the world, while Anderson is ranked 14th.En route the Final, the Frenchman had knocked out top seed and world number six Marin Cilic, and third seed Roberto Bautista Agut. It was the first title for Simon, since his win at Marseille in February 2015.
